#32822f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#32822f is composed of 19.6% red, 51%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.8%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 117.8 degrees, a saturation of 46.9% and a lightness of 34.7%. #32822f color hex could be obtained by blending #64ff5e with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#32822f color description : Dark moderate lime green.

#32822f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#32822f has RGB values of R:50, G:130,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.64,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3310127.

Shades and Tints of #32822f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#32822f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585958 is the less saturated color, while #0cab06 is the most saturated one.
